Life Reclaimed

Man is predestined to destroy his world Consciously damning ‘free choice’ unfurled An apex predator upon himself No rhyme or reason or logic dealt Self-destruction his stock in trade His nature foreign to all else made Killing his brothers killing his sons Shakespeare prescient of what’s to come Time irreverent he never learns What sets him free his folly spurns The clock is running the hour late His words now toxic and filled with hate And when it’s over but one thing changed A new world order —with life reclaimed (Bryn Mawr College: June, 2023)
